ELEPHANT MAN- PLEADS FOR VISAS

 

After Elephant Man's remarkable performance at Reggae Tip, he brought solidarity to the industry by standing up for his fellow artisits calling for strength in numbers and pressuring the American government to re-instate the visas for Beenie Man, Bounty Killa, Mavado, and Vibes Kartel.  He went to say that Hot 97's Reggae Tip is not a competition or for seeing who did the best but for uniting the industry and bringing reggae music to the forefront of the world's stage .

SUGAR MINOTT-TRIBUTE SHOW(I HAVE A DREAM)

ON Sunday 11 th of july 2010 Lincoln Barrington,A.K.A Sugar Minott passed away from us he has been performing since, 1969 he was a singer,producer and a Sound system Operator. most of all he was a great entertainer of Reggae Dancehall Music,and a great friend to us he will surely be missed

Memorial Day South Florida Celebrity Soccer Fest

One Caribbean International presents their 4th Annual South Florida Celebrity Soccer Festival on Memorial Day, May 31st, 2010 inside the 110-acre Broward Central Regional Park.Artists, DJ’s , Radio Personalities, Promoters, and Taste-Makers in the entertainment industry come together for an All-Day family affair and a friendly game of Soccer to support a charitable cause that benefits The National AIDS Committee of Jamaica & Yele Haiti Foundation.
